    -- Celebrate National Poetry Month at the Library with Writing Across Rhode Island: One Poem One Prompt One State Writing Across Rhode Island will officially “cap off” Poetry Month with a poetry reading with Tom Chandler, former RI Poet Laureate, and poets Darcie Dennigan and Lisa Starr at Providence Public Library in the Library’s Barnard Room (3rd floor). A Reading of Prompt Poems by Poetry Write-a-thon participants will follow! Tom Chandler is poet laureate of Rhode Island emeritus. He has been named Phi Beta Kappa Poet at Brown University and has been a featured poet at the Robert Frost homestead. Garrison Keillor has read Tom’s poems on National Public Radio on several occasions. Tom is the author of five books of poetry, including his most recent, Toy Firing Squad. His work has been published in Poetry, Boulevard, The New York Quarterly, The Christian Science Monitor, and many other journals. He holds degrees from Brown and the University of New Hampshire. He is also the founder and editor of the Bryant Literary Review. Darcie Dennigan is the author of Corinna A-Maying the Apocalypse and the recipient of the Poets Out Loud prize, Discovery/The Nation award, and the Cecil Hemley Award from the Poetry Society of America. Her writings have been published by the Atlantic Monthly, Kenyon Review, Tin House and other journals. She is currently a poet in residence at the University of Connecticut.
